Mesothelioma Attorney

A mesothelioma lawyer experienced can help victims receive compensation. Compensation can be derived from many sources including VA benefits Asbestos Trust Funds, Asbestos Trust Funds, or personal injury lawsuits.

Compensation from companies that are liable could be used to pay for medical expenses, travel costs and caregiving costs not covered by insurance. Mesothelioma claims also hold negligent asbestos companies accountable.

Focus on Asbestos Exposure

Asbestos is a dangerous substance that can cause numerous health problems such as mesothelioma. These diseases can be devastating for patients and their families. The compensation from a mesothelioma lawsuit can help patients, their families and others pay for treatment and other expenses. A reputable lawyer will do everything possible to secure the highest amount of compensation.

An experienced attorney will collect medical records, study the history of work experience of the victim and identify potential sources of exposure to asbestos. This can include asbestos miners, manufacturers of asbestos case-containing products, and companies that handled or delivered the products to consumers. The lawyers can make these companies accountable for their negligence and ensure that the victim is compensated in a fair manner.

A good mesothelioma lawyer has experience in filing claims against a variety of liable parties. This includes asbestos trust funds, liable companies and the Department of Veterans Affairs (for veteran victims). A mesothelioma lawyer who is experienced will take all necessary steps to ensure that the appropriate documentation is filed prior to any deadlines set by law.
